New Method for Determination of Astragaloside Ⅳ in Astragali Radix / 中国实验方剂学杂志
Chinese Journal of Experimental Traditional Medical Formulae ; (24): 132-137, 2020.

ABSTRACT

Objective:

To study on the feasibility of a new method for determination of astragaloside Ⅳ in Astragali Radix.

Method:

By summarizing the literatures about the method for determining the content of astragaloside Ⅳ in Astragali Radix and analyzing the results of the preliminary test, a new method for preparing a test solution of astragaloside was established, named " Reflow alkalization derivatization method" . The content determination test was carried out, and the content data of astragaloside Ⅳ in different batches of Astragali Radix measured by the pharmacopoeia method were compared with that by the Reflow alkalization derivatization method.

Result:

The new method for the determination of astragaloside Ⅳ conformed to the corresponding regulations. The content of astragaloside Ⅳ in astragali radix determined by the new method was higher than that by the pharmacopoeia method. The standard curve was Y=1.315X+ 6.311 2(r=0.999 7, n=6, linear range is 0.044 6-8.92 μg). The RSDs of intraday precision and daytime precision were 0.5% and 0.6%, respectively. The RSD of the repetitive experiment was 1.2%. The RSD of the 48 h stability test was 2.1%, and the RSD of the recovery test was 2.0%. The contents of astragaloside Ⅳ in 16 batches of Astragali Radix determined by Reflow alkalization derivatization method and pharmacopoeia method were 0.371%, 0.203%, 0.315%, 0.218%, 0.386%, 0.221%, 0.353%, 0.192%, 0.303%, 0.197%, 0.373%, 0.188%, 0.361%, 0.114%, 0.349%, 0.112%; 0.243%, 0.152%, 0.214%, 0.168%, 0.274%, 0.157%, 0.221%, 0.133%, 0.203%, 0.141%, 0.257%, 0.132%, 0.238%, 0.084%, 0.242%, and 0.096%.

Conclusion:

The Reflow alkalization derivatization method can be used to determine the content of astragaloside Ⅳ in Astragali Radix. This method is simpler to operate than the pharmacopoeia method, and the conversion efficiency of astragalus glycosides derivatives is better and reproducible. This method can provide reference for the formation of a fast, scientific and accurate method for the determination of astragalus Ⅳ.
